A Night To Die For

YA chiller 
     "Can you do me a favor?  Don't say anything to anyone about what you heard last night.  I  will reveal all to you soon, I promise.
     Our secret for now, okay?  People wouldn't understand.  I really don't want to be 'that girl.'
     Love you to the moon and back.
    Mirabelle"
     It's late at night.  Prom has morphed into after parties.  A police officer has rolled on a noise complaint.  He stops when he sees a boy still in formal attire standing near a ditch.  At the bottom of the ditch is the body of Mirabelle, the Prom Queen.
     So not what you expect to happen on what's billed as one of the most special days of your life.
     Mario is the boy who finds her body.  Although he wasn't her date, he was Prom King.  He becomes the imprisoned prime suspect.
     Only Parker, Mirabelle's prom date and boyfriend, had opportunity and possible motive.  She'd broken up with him when he'd dropped her off at her house and then set off for a mystery location.  
     Not to mention Mirabelle had been meeting up with a mystery person.
     And was Elena, Mario's date, really passed out in his car?
     The fast paced story alternately takes the perspectives of the main characters, their family members, and the lead investigator.  Many are grief stricken.  Some are angry.  Some have quite a bit to hide.  Can you figure out who done it before the end of Lisa Schroeder's A Night To Die For?
